Side-by-side financial comparison of Everest Group (EG) and V F CORP (VFC). Click either name above to swap in a different company.

Everest Group is the larger business by last-quarter revenue ($4.1B vs $2.9B, roughly 1.4× V F CORP). Everest Group runs the higher net margin — 16.1% vs 10.5%, a 5.6% gap on every dollar of revenue. On growth, V F CORP posted the faster year-over-year revenue change (1.5% vs -4.6%). Over the past eight quarters, V F CORP's revenue compounded faster (10.1% CAGR vs -1.9%).

Everest Group is a leading global reinsurance and insurance provider operating across over 100 countries. It offers diversified property, casualty, specialty, and life insurance products for commercial enterprises and individual customers, with strong risk management capabilities and long-standing industry expertise.
